Key differences

  • VXUS is significantly larger than VOOV — larger funds tend to be more liquid and less likely to close.
  • VOOV covers north america markets; VXUS covers global ex us.
  • Over the last 3 years, VXUS has delivered higher annualized returns.
  • VOOV has a longer track record, which may reduce uncertainty around long-term behavior.
